Martin Brundle left staggered by Oscar Piastri as Mexico qualifying goes awry


Martin Brundle has issued his verdict after Oscar Piastri failed to make it beyond Q1 on Saturday ahead of the Mexico Grand Prix. The McLaren star suffered his worst qualifying session of the season and will start Sunday’s race from 17th.

Piastri’s underwhelming display will give Red Bull and Ferrari a boost in the race to land the Constructors’ Championship title.

McLaren entered the race weekend with a 40-point lead over their rivals, while the Scuderia are also only 48 points off top spot.
